As discussed during the dispatch call, emergency personnel were dispatched to assist an elderly man near County Road 3310, Texas, who appeared confused and disoriented about his surroundings and identity. Responders noted this may be a recurring medical issue for the individual. He reportedly receives routine home health visits, but no immediate family contact was confirmed.
